[Respiration at high altitudes, phosphate-protein interaction: the sequence of hemoglobins from guinea pig and dromedary (author's transl)].

Abstract

The sequence of the main hemoglobin component of the guinea pig (Cavia aerea f. porcellus, Caviidae) and that of the hemoglobin of the dromedary (Camelus dromedarius, Camelidae) is given. The sequence is obtained automatically by the sequenator using the quadrol and the propyne programme. The sequence of the alpha-and beta-chains of the guinea pig is compared with that of the human hemoglobin; the sequence of the dromedary in comparison to the Ilama shows in the alpha-chains five amino acid exchanges, in the beta-chains there are only two exchanges in beta 2 and beta 76. Beta 2 in dromedary is the P2-glycerate contact histidine. This sustains the interpretation of the high altitude respiration of the Ilama as mutation beta2His leads to Asn.

摘要

给出了豚鼠(豚鼠科豚鼠属豚鼠种)主要血红蛋白成分的序列以及单峰骆驼(骆驼科骆驼属单峰骆驼种)血红蛋白的序列。该序列由序列分析仪使用四乙醇胺和丙炔程序自动获得。将豚鼠α链和β链的序列与人类血红蛋白的序列进行了比较;单峰骆驼与羊驼相比,其α链中有五个氨基酸交换,β链中仅在β2和β76处有两个交换。单峰骆驼的β2是与2,3-二磷酸甘油酸接触的组氨酸。这支持了将羊驼的高原呼吸解释为β2位点组氨酸突变为天冬酰胺。
